Q: How is access to the FleetGauge fuel-usage report protected, and what happens if the reporting account is locked?

A: The FleetGauge report aggregates per-vehicle fuel data from the Harrowden depot telemetry feed and is readable only by the audit role. Edits are disabled; all figures are derived. If the reporting account is locked — typically after repeated failed sign-ins — recovery requires two steps: approval from the fleet operations lead, and entry of the standing recovery passphrase. For your review, that passphrase is recorded below.

vault phrase of yaguf-hahaf = druath-holix

**Runbook 7.2 — Enabling bulk edits in the Marlowe admin table.** After the release lands, support staff will see a new multi-select column. Verify that bulk status changes are gated behind the confirmation modal before telling customers the feature is live. If any rows fail to update, capture the request ID and escalate. The verification script that checks the rollout must be run with the release signing key, shown below:

deploy key for baweg-bajeg: bky9_DYLNv2wGq

## Building Access — Spares Room (Hullbrook Annex)

Contractors: the spare hardware room is down the east corridor on the ground floor, third door on the left. Sign in at the front desk first and grab a visitor lanyard. Anything you take out, jot it in the blue logbook — yes, even the little stuff. The door self-locks, so don't wedge it. To get in, punch in the code below.

staff pass of hagug-taguf = bdg-HJ-9